MINI SECTION

Teams to comprise of three members aged 10 years and under. One member to be 8 years or under.

Questions will be based on the Care section of the E and D testsand associated mini achievement badges

JUNIOR QUALIFIER SECTION

Teams to comprise of three members aged 13 years and under. One member to be 11 years or under.

Questions will be based on the Care section of the D, D+, and C testsand associated achievement badges

SENIOR QUALIFIER SECTION

Teams to comprise of three members aged 14-24 years (see condition 10). One member to be 16 years or under. Of the remaining two members, one may be between 21 and 24 years (see condition 10).

Questions will be based on the Care sections for the C+ andB tests, AH test and associated advanced achievement badges.

The Junior section will run in the morning and the Senior and mini sections in the afternoon. However, the timing will depend on the number of teams entered.

Rosettesto 6th place in all sections

Rosettes to all competitors

The winning junior and winning senior team will qualify for the Blue Cross National Final at the Pony Club Championships in August
